Tips for Maximizing Solar Panel Savings in Avonsleigh
Choosing the Right Solar Panel System Size
Selecting the appropriate system size for your household energy needs is crucial. Oversized systems can increase upfront costs without proportional savings, while undersized systems may not meet your energy demands. Consulting with a local solar installer ensures you choose a system that balances performance and cost efficiency.
Considering Battery Storage Options
Battery storage can help homeowners store excess energy for night time use or during power outages. While batteries require an additional investment, they can maximize the use of solar energy, reduce reliance on the grid, and potentially increase savings over time.
Potential Challenges and Solutions for Avonsleigh Homeowners
HOA Restrictions and Solutions
Homeowners associations (HOAs) sometimes impose restrictions on solar panel installations. However, many HOAs now recognize the value of solar energy and allow installations if they meet aesthetic and safety standards. Engaging with your HOA early in the planning process can help prevent delays.
Shading Issues and Solutions
Shading from trees or neigh boring buildings can reduce solar efficiency. Professional installers can conduct a site assessment to identify shading issues and recommend solutions, such as trimming trees or adjusting panel placement, ensuring your system operates at optimal performance.
